Rumors continue to circulate about the future of Roberto Mancini, who has yet to find the project that gives him the right incentives to leave after the second spell at Inter. Here is the latest on the former Inter according to TMW:

“He is resisting the pressure of the Chinese Super League. In addition, many Chinese clubs have tried to reach the former Inter coach after the immediate farewell from the San Siro. Currently,  Shanghai Greenland Shenhua F.C is attempting to get him to commit to the rich project. The Italian manager, has not, however, changed his mind about the destination to China since last summer: he is waiting for a call from the major European leagues.”
